The cheapest way to get from Portland to Gloucester is to drive which costs $17 - $25 and takes 1h 53m.
The fastest way to get from Portland to Gloucester is to drive which takes 1h 53m and costs $17 - $25.
No, there is no direct bus from Portland to Gloucester station. However, there are services departing from Portland, ME and arriving at Commuter Rail Station - Gloucester via South Station and Commuter Rail Station - Beverly.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 43m.
No, there is no direct train from Portland to Gloucester. However, there are services departing from Portland and arriving at Gloucester via North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 32m.
The distance between Portland and Gloucester is 144 miles. The road distance is 95.5 miles.
The best way to get from Portland to Gloucester without a car is to bus and train which takes 4h 20m and costs $22 - $50.
It takes approximately 4h 20m to get from Portland to Gloucester, including transfers.
Portland to Gloucester bus services, operated by Concord Coach Lines, depart from Portland, ME station.
Portland to Gloucester train services, operated by Amtrak, depart from Portland station.
The best way to get from Portland to Gloucester is to train which takes 4h 32m and costs $40 - $90.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$25 - $60 and takes 4h 43m.
What companies run services between Portland, ME, USA and Gloucester, MA, USA?
You can take a train from Portland to Gloucester via Boston and North Station in around 4h 32m. Alternatively, Concord Coach Lines operates a bus from Portland, ME to Boston, MA - South Station hourly. Tickets cost $23–30 and the journey takes 1h 55m. Amtrak Thruway also services this route hourly.
